User qualifications

Ensuring the safety of reprocessing personnel

ENDOSCOPE REPROCESSOR OER-Pro Operation Manual
The operator of this equipment must be sufficiently trained in reprocessing of
endoscopes. The medical literature reports cases of infections due to
inappropriate cleaning, disinfection, and /or sterilization. Thoroughly review and
understand the following items before use:

These manuals do not explain or discuss detailed cleaning, disinfection, and
sterilization procedures. For more details, please consult your facility's
procedures, professional guidelines, and regulatory requirements for
reprocessing endoscopes.
Disinfectant solution and detergent may irritate the mucous membranes
in the eyes and respiratory organs. If disinfectant solution contacts
directly on the skin, it may cause irritation or damage. Therefore, before
handling high-level disinfectant solution, carefully read the instructions
for use and the material safety data sheet.
During reprocessing, wear appropriate personal protective equipment to
prevent contact with or inhalation of infectious substances or
disinfectant. Personal protective equipment includes eyewear, face
mask, moisture-resistant clothing, and chemical-resistant gloves that fit
properly and are long enough so that your skin is not exposed. All
personal protective equipment should be inspected before use and
replaced periodically before it is damaged.
When using disinfectant solution and alcohol, Olympus recommends the
use of gas filters and running this equipment in well-ventilated areas.
